            Well it's a 2D Fighter and it has a pretty steep learning curve. It's all about canceling out the other fighters moves. Fate/Unlimited Codes is a good fighter but I feel it was built around trying to emulate the feel of the characters from the VN/show, where Melty Blood feels like it was built as a fighter first and then added the characters on top of that.

            It's a lot of fun though. If you like King of Fighters or SNK fighting games Melty Bloo0d seems more in the same vein as that, where Unlimited codes feels more like a Capcom fighter (I wonder why? hmmmm).

            But if you are a Tsukihime fan it is worth it just to see your favorite characters in action.
